New Delhi [India], June 27: MetaGod Creators, a groundbreaking platform that is set to transform how people experience spirituality and devotion in the Mix reality, has won the phase 1 mandate for Vrindavan Chandrodaya Mandir Trust in metaverse platform. The account will be managed by the MetaGod's Delhi office.

The mandate includes metaverse platform of phase 1 south wing of the temple, digital fundraising strategy and influencer marketing planning as well as execution of various digital activities blended in immersive virtual world that is facilitated by the use of vir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) experience of the VCM temple, media buying of ad space at world's prominent places like Burj Khalifa, Times Square, Nasdaq and many more.

An initiative by devotees of ISKCON Bangalore, Vrindavan Chandrodaya Mandir is the world's tallest temple under construction at Vrindavan, Mathura, India. Spread over several acres, the temple will perhaps be the tallest, grandest, and largest religious structure in India. The 70-storey tall temple will feature a capsule elevator which will take visitors from the ground level to the viewing gallery located close to the top, giving a comprehensive view of Braj area, project organisers said.
